The letter from the heads of the branches to the Leader for permission to sell surplus assets of the organizations

Seyed Ehsan Khandozi, Minister of Economy

We are pursuing a special permit for organizations that do not cooperate in transferring their surplus assets. In this regard, a letter has been sent by the heads of the three branches to the office of the Supreme Leader.

If approved, we will gain special authority so that if organizations do not cooperate, we can make decisions within a month in a committee, with the Ministry of Economy as the secretary, on changing the usage, price adjustments for sale, and such matters.
